Yahoo Local Web Search

Search results

  1. See more
    See more
    Crestline Veterinary ClinicVeterinary Medicine

    Crestline Veterinary Clinic provides veterinary services from small to large animals in the surrounding areas in...

    More

    Phone: (217) 345-5844

    Cross Streets: Near the intersection of Beech Tree Rd and IL-16

    Closed Now

    • Sun

      Closed

    1591 Beech Tree Rd Charleston, IL 61920 1823.77 mi

    Is this your business? Verify your listing